    14:20 Not quite. It was renumbered to number 4389, and some parts were replaced, but I would still call it the same locomotive.
    Note: It was built as Conrail number 6410 in 1977, then acquired by CSX and renumbered to 8888, before being rebuilt and renumbered to 4389.

    I know this is way late and stuff, but the description of dynamic brakes was completely wrong.
    A dynamic break is where they connect the motors on the wheels to a giant resistor bank, thus turning the wheel motor into generators, and using the back EMF from them, to cause the engine to slow the train.
